Cursive Nilir 1 is a regular weight, very narrow, medium contrast, italic, very short x-height font.

A lively cursive script with a smooth, pen-drawn stroke and softly rounded terminals. Letterforms lean consistently and move with a bouncy baseline rhythm, mixing taller ascenders with compact lowercase bodies and occasional looped joins. Strokes appear mostly even with gentle thick–thin modulation, and many characters show open counters and simplified, single-stroke constructions. Capitals are taller and more flourished, with sweeping entry strokes and generous curves that contrast the simpler lowercase forms.
Well-suited for short display text where an informal, human voice is desired—such as branding accents, packaging callouts, social posts, invitations, greeting cards, and casual headings. It works best at moderate-to-large sizes where the loops and joins have room to breathe.
The overall tone feels warm and personable, like quick but careful handwriting. Its looping forms and buoyant rhythm read as lighthearted and approachable rather than formal or restrained.
Designed to emulate everyday cursive writing with a polished, consistent rhythm—balancing expressive loops and swashes with straightforward letter shapes for practical readability.
Spacing and widths vary noticeably from glyph to glyph, reinforcing a handwritten cadence. Some joins are intermittent rather than fully continuous, which helps keep the script legible in mixed-case settings while maintaining an informal flow. Numerals follow the same handwritten logic, with rounded shapes and simple, readable forms.
